Abstract :
Production process in many companies involves not only producers and consumers but also suppliers, collectors, and manufacturers as its stakeholder. Some defect products are often out of inspection so that it has been distributed along the markets and soon rejected by the customers. The role of collectors is to buy the rejected products from customers and resell them to manufacturers for recycling. However, rejected products are not always suitable for further recycling. Collectors should have separated whether the products are repairable or not in advance. Manufacturers will only use the repairable ones to produce remanufactured products and purchase materials from suppliers for producing newly-manufactured-items. Those two types of products from manufacturers are perceived incompatible by customers. This case may causes overlapping cycle when newly-manufactured-items are requested in remanufacturing cycle, and vice versa. Thus, backorder or lost sales occurs in this situation. This paper extends inventory condition for the firm having roles as collector, manufacturer, and remanufacturers at a time, while the manufacture and remanufacture cycles are experiencing backorder and overlapping cycle. The calculations prove that total cost of the firms having role as manufacturer, collector, and remanufacturer is higher than those doing the manufacture and remanufacture process. They also get the advantages of selecting rejected products to be remanufactured so that the quality of the remanufacturer products can be increased.
